Modern high-traffic directories decouple the front-end rendering layer from WordPress. Utilizing Next.js or React MVC with ISR guarantees sub-100ms load times globally.
1. Monolithic WordPress vs. Headless React Directory
| Metric / Feature | Standard Monolithic WordPress | Headless React SSR / ISR |
|---|---|---|
| Lighthouse Performance | 65 – 82 (Plugin bloat) | 98 – 100 (Clean SSR DOM) |
| Largest Contentful Paint (LCP) | 1.8s – 3.2s | < 0.3s (Edge Cached) |
| Database Query Concurrency | Direct MySQL hits per page view | Zero MySQL load on cached ISR routes |
| Security Attack Surface | Exposed PHP themes & plugins | Zero PHP execution on public edge |
